Emirates Airlines is set to enhance its connectivity between Dubai and Rome by resuming a third daily flight beginning in June 2025. This addition aims to strengthen tourism and business links between the UAE and Italy, responding to rising demand for travel along this route.

The new flight will operate under the flight numbers EK099/100, utilizing a three-class Boeing 777-300ER aircraft. Industry analysts note that this expansion aligns with Emirates’ broader strategy to bolster its European operations and cater to the increasing number of both business and leisure travelers.
The operational schedule for the expanded service indicates several daily flights. Flight EK099 will depart from Dubai (DXB) at 03:30, arriving in Rome (FCO) at 07:40. Additionally, Flight EK097 will leave Dubai at 09:10, landing in Rome at 13:25 with an Airbus A380, while Flight EK095 will depart at 15:45 and arrive at 20:05 using a Boeing 777-300ER.
Return flights from Rome to Dubai include Flight EK100, which will leave Rome at 11:30 and arrive in Dubai at 19:20, operated by a Boeing 777-300ER. Other return options are available with Flights EK098 and EK096, which will also provide additional connectivity for travelers.
Experts in the aviation sector predict that the introduction of this third daily flight will have a positive impact on the travel and tourism industry. The increased frequency is expected to draw more tourists from the Middle East, Asia, and Africa to Italy, thereby benefiting the country’s hospitality sector.
Business travelers will also gain from the enhanced schedule, enjoying greater flexibility in planning meetings and attending events in both Dubai and Rome. Moreover, this move is anticipated to foster competition on the Dubai-Rome route, leading to improved pricing and service offerings for passengers.
Emirates’ expansion reflects broader trends in the aviation industry as it recovers from global disruptions, with airlines increasing capacity on popular routes. The airline’s decision to resume a third daily flight indicates confidence in sustained passenger growth, particularly among luxury travelers and business executives.
Market analysts believe that the increased flight capacity could influence long-term travel trends and enhance Italy’s appeal as a prime destination for Middle Eastern tourists. Furthermore, this expansion is seen as a key indicator of the post-pandemic recovery of the aviation sector, with Emirates strategically scaling operations to meet rising international travel demand.
Overall, this significant development is expected to enhance travel flexibility and convenience for passengers and strengthen the airline’s position in the European market.
